Trevor Yellon shares his experience of coping with his partner's cancer diagnosis and the importance of asking for help.
When Trevor Yellon’s partner Drew was diagnosed with cancer they fought the illness together. After all, Trevor was a doctor. He was uniquely equipped to deal it. But the strain on Trevor grew more and more intense. After a series of medical emergencies, Drew collapsed on the stairs and was rushed to hospital. Trevor realised he wasn’t coping. He phoned his stepmother. What he heard from her changed everything. Trevor tells his powerful story to Life Changing’s Dr Sian Williams. Producer: Tom Alban
